Quote About the Art of Living

"The master in the art of living makes little distinction between his work and his play, his labor and his leisure, his mind and his body, his information and his recreation, his love and his religion. He hardly knows which is which. He simply pursues his vision of Excellence at whatever he does, leaving others to decide whether he is working or playing. To him he is always doing both.
-James Michener

Fine Art Brings Greater Significance to Design

Metro Los Angeles commissioned various artists to capture the essence of their neighborhoods to be used on posters throughout Metro stations. The artists were able to showcase each neighborhoods character uniquely, while also providing an opportunity for fine art and design to work in conjunction with each other.
